Counting numbers 11-20 worksheets available through Wayground (formerly Quizizz) provide essential foundational practice for young learners developing their numerical recognition and counting skills beyond the first ten numbers. These comprehensive worksheets strengthen critical mathematical abilities including number identification, sequencing, one-to-one correspondence, and the understanding of teen numbers as combinations of ten plus additional units. Each worksheet collection features varied practice problems that reinforce number recognition through visual representations, counting exercises, and number writing activities, with complete answer keys provided for efficient assessment. The free printable pdf format ensures accessibility for both classroom instruction and independent practice, allowing students to build confidence with these more complex number concepts through repeated, structured practice.
